Snowflake functions as a cloud-native, fully managed AI data cloud designed for large-scale analytical processing rather than transactional workloads. Unlike traditional on-premise data warehouses that couple compute and storage, Snowflake enables independent scaling of these resources, significantly reducing infrastructure management overhead. Key technical advantages include automatic performance optimization through micro-partitioning, robust support for both structured and semi-structured data like JSON, and advanced governance features such as role-based access control and time travel. The platform has evolved from a SQL-centric warehouse into a unified environment that integrates data engineering, machine learning, and application development via Snowpark. By utilizing a pay-as-you-go cost model and multi-cloud compatibility, it provides a flexible, high-performance alternative to legacy systems for modern data-driven organizations.
